3.
NABARD Schemes:
It has three schemes in Maharashtra:
•
“Salvaging and Rearing of male buffalo calves”.
•
“Dairy Entrepreneurship Development Scheme”
wherein individuals are encouraged to set
up modern dairy farms, heifer calf rearing, and initial processing of milk.
•
“Utilisation of fallen animals”
for proper disposal of animals under Infectious and Contagious
Diseases in Animal, Act 2009.
